Requirements

• 4+ years of experience building production web applications • Solid skills in TypeScript, React, and Redux • Experience working in and improving large front-end / full-stack codebases • Interest in 3D graphics, visual tools, or design software (bonus if you’ve worked with WebGL or WebGPU) • A user-focused mindset: you care about the impact your work has on real people • Strong communication skills and a collaborative spirit • Professional fluency with modern development tools, including AI-assisted workflows, paired with clear ownership of the correctness, maintainability, and behavior of the code you produce. • Working at Higharc • Higharc has been remote first since our founding in 2018. We offer flexible hours so you can do your best work without missing out on life. Higharc offers competitive salaries with significant equity, in a fast-growing, well-funded company. • Personal healthiness is an important value for us- we provide comprehensive medical, dental, and vision coverage, with unlimited PTO, and meaningful maternity/paternity leave to all U.S based employees that are full-time. You'll also have access to other big-company benefits such like short and long-term disability plans and a 401K. Haven't worked remotely before? We provide a stipend to create the ideal home office.

Responsibilities

• You’ll develop new features, squash bugs, and make meaningful improvements to a complex TypeScript/React/Redux codebase — all with an eye toward delivering real value to our users: homebuilders designing real homes for real people.
